The FIA is currently reviewing its engine performance findings after Red Bull was ranked as having the best engine ahead of the Austrian Grand Prix. Other manufacturers, including Mercedes, Ferrari, Audi, and Honda, are set to receive engine upgrades, which has led to discussions and debates over the ADUO system. Red Bull, who created their own power unit, will not receive upgrades as they are deemed the benchmark. Team principal Laurent Mekies has expressed surprise at the ranking and indicated the need for further discussions with the FIA. Two reviews of the ADUO results are slated to occur later in the year that will impact future seasons.
